5. Step 1: Enable PKI Secrets Engine (Root)
Mount a dedicated PKI secrets engine for the root CA.
export VAULT_ADDR='http://127.0.0.1:8200'
export VAULT_TOKEN='<root-token>'
# Enable PKI for root CA (already done)
vault secrets enable -path=pki pki
# Configure max TTL for root (20 years)
vault secrets tune -max-lease-ttl=175200h pki
Result: [x] Success / [ ] Failed
6. Step 2: Generate Root CA
Generate the DOMUS-ROOT-CA internal to Vault.
# Generate root CA certificate
vault write -format=json pki/root/generate/internal \
common_name="DOMUS-ROOT-CA" \
organization="Domus Digitalis" \
ou="Enterprise PKI" \
country="US" \
ttl=175200h \
key_type=rsa \
key_bits=4096 \
> /tmp/domus-root-ca.json
# Extract and save root certificate
cat /tmp/domus-root-ca.json | jq -r '.data.certificate' > /tmp/domus-root-ca.crt
Result: [x] Success / [ ] Failed

7. Step 3: Configure Root CA URLs
Configure the issuing certificate and CRL distribution points.
vault write pki/config/urls \
issuing_certificates="http://certmgr-01.inside.domusdigitalis.dev:8200/v1/pki/ca" \
crl_distribution_points="http://certmgr-01.inside.domusdigitalis.dev:8200/v1/pki/crl"
Result: [x] Success / [ ] Failed
8. Step 4: Enable Intermediate PKI Engine
Mount a separate PKI secrets engine for the issuing CA.
# Enable PKI for intermediate/issuing CA
vault secrets enable -path=pki_int pki
# Configure max TTL (5 years)
vault secrets tune -max-lease-ttl=43800h pki_int
Result: [x] Success / [ ] Failed
9. Step 5: Generate Intermediate CSR
Generate a CSR for the intermediate CA.
vault write -format=json pki_int/intermediate/generate/internal \
common_name="DOMUS-ISSUING-CA" \
organization="Domus Digitalis" \
ou="Enterprise PKI" \
country="US" \
key_type=rsa \
key_bits=4096 \
> /tmp/domus-issuing-csr.json
# Extract CSR
cat /tmp/domus-issuing-csr.json | jq -r '.data.csr' > /tmp/domus-issuing-ca.csr
Result: [x] Success / [ ] Failed
10. Step 6: Sign Intermediate with Root
Sign the intermediate CA CSR with the root CA.
vault write -format=json pki/root/sign-intermediate \
csr=@/tmp/domus-issuing-ca.csr \
common_name="DOMUS-ISSUING-CA" \
organization="Domus Digitalis" \
ttl=43800h \
> /tmp/domus-issuing-signed.json
# Extract signed certificate
cat /tmp/domus-issuing-signed.json | jq -r '.data.certificate' > /tmp/domus-issuing-ca.crt
Result: [x] Success / [ ] Failed

11. Step 7: Import Signed Intermediate
Import the signed certificate back into the intermediate PKI engine.
vault write pki_int/intermediate/set-signed \
certificate=@/tmp/domus-issuing-ca.crt
Result: [x] Success / [ ] Failed
12. Step 8: Configure Intermediate CA URLs
vault write pki_int/config/urls \
issuing_certificates="http://certmgr-01.inside.domusdigitalis.dev:8200/v1/pki_int/ca" \
crl_distribution_points="http://certmgr-01.inside.domusdigitalis.dev:8200/v1/pki_int/crl"
Result: [x] Success / [ ] Failed
13. Step 9: Create Issuing Role
Create a role for issuing server certificates.
vault write pki_int/roles/domus-server \
allowed_domains="inside.domusdigitalis.dev,domusdigitalis.dev" \
allow_subdomains=true \
allow_bare_domains=false \
max_ttl=8760h \
key_type=rsa \
key_bits=2048 \
require_cn=true \
enforce_hostnames=true
Result: [x] Success / [ ] Failed
14. Step 10: Test Certificate Issuance
Issue a test certificate to verify the chain.
vault write -format=json pki_int/issue/domus-server \
common_name="test-server.inside.domusdigitalis.dev" \
ttl=24h \
> /tmp/test-cert.json
# Verify the chain
openssl verify -CAfile /tmp/domus-root-ca.crt \
-untrusted /tmp/domus-issuing-ca.crt \
<(cat /tmp/test-cert.json | jq -r '.data.certificate')
Expected Output: stdin: OK
Actual Output: /tmp/test-server.crt: OK
Result: [x] Success / [ ] Failed
15. Step 11: Key Escrow
Backup critical certificates to secure storage.
# Create backup archive
mkdir -p /tmp/domus-pki-backup
cp /tmp/domus-root-ca.crt /tmp/domus-pki-backup/
cp /tmp/domus-issuing-ca.crt /tmp/domus-pki-backup/
# Encrypt and store
tar -czf - -C /tmp domus-pki-backup | \
age -r <your-age-public-key> > ~/domus-pki-ceremony-backup.tar.gz.age
# Upload to NAS
scp ~/domus-pki-ceremony-backup.tar.gz.age \
nas-backup@nas-01:/volume1/backups/pki/
# Clean up temporary files
rm -rf /tmp/domus-*.json /tmp/domus-*.crt /tmp/domus-*.csr /tmp/domus-pki-backup
rm -f /tmp/test-cert.json

20. Revocation
To revoke the intermediate CA (if compromised):
vault write pki/revoke serial_number=<intermediate-serial>
vault write pki/tidy tidy_revoked_certs=true
